Mixed Reviews for The Weeknd's "Hurry Up Tomorrow": A Divisive Cinematic Effort
The Weeknd's highly anticipated short film, "Hurry Up Tomorrow," has finally dropped, and the internet is buzzing – but not in unanimous praise. While boasting stunning visuals and a signature dark aesthetic, the cinematic effort has received a wave of mixed reviews, sparking heated debate amongst fans and critics alike. The film, described by some as a "visually arresting masterpiece" and by others as "pretentious and self-indulgent," highlights the inherent subjectivity of artistic interpretation.
A Visual Masterclass or Style Over Substance?
The film's undeniable strength lies in its captivating visuals. Director Cliqua, known for his collaborations with The Weeknd, delivers a feast for the eyes, utilizing vibrant color palettes, striking cinematography, and surreal imagery to create a truly unique cinematic experience. The attention to detail, from the costumes to the set design, is meticulous, leaving viewers mesmerized. This visual spectacle has been widely praised, with many critics calling it a high point of modern music video artistry. The use of symbolism and evocative imagery, however, is where the divisiveness begins. Some viewers found the visuals powerfully evocative, while others felt they were overly cryptic and lacked narrative clarity.
The Narrative: A Story Told or Left Untold?
The narrative itself is where the film's biggest criticisms lie. While the visuals are undeniably strong, the story remains ambiguous, leaving many viewers feeling unsatisfied. The plot, if it can be called that, unfolds in a fragmented, non-linear fashion, relying heavily on symbolism and leaving much open to interpretation. This ambiguity, while intentional by the filmmakers, has alienated some viewers who crave a more conventional narrative structure. Many have expressed their frustration with the lack of a clear storyline, leaving them questioning the film's overall purpose. This contrasts sharply with some viewers who lauded the film's artistic freedom and open-ended nature.
The Soundtrack: A Seamless Blend or a Disjointed Element?
While the visuals and narrative have been the primary focus of discussion, the soundtrack, featuring unreleased music from The Weeknd, deserves its own analysis. For many, the music perfectly complements the film's dark and atmospheric tone, enhancing the overall emotional impact. However, others felt the music was somewhat disjointed from the visuals, creating an uneven viewing experience.
The Verdict: A Cinematic Experiment Worth Watching?
Ultimately, "Hurry Up Tomorrow" is a cinematic experiment. It's not a film for everyone, and its divisive nature is a testament to its bold and unconventional approach. While the visual brilliance is undeniable, the lack of a clear narrative and the ambiguity surrounding its meaning may leave some viewers feeling frustrated. Whether or not you appreciate "Hurry Up Tomorrow" will likely depend on your own tolerance for ambiguity and your appreciation for visually driven storytelling. It's a film that demands engagement and thoughtful interpretation, rather than passive consumption.
